Transaction f621041756bb98e59a768bbc9be7c8427bb43d73381182e8538eb40f3b4a5c79

1 Input
2 Outputs
  • f621041756bb98e59a768bbc9be7c8427bb43d73381182e8538eb40f3b4a5c79:0
  • value  11075881
    address  1NJnpC4rngWbNK4EVBNk1QCouWDtKwKLse
  • f621041756bb98e59a768bbc9be7c8427bb43d73381182e8538eb40f3b4a5c79:1
  • value  6862652
    address  14Ro2GTgpCYxxjGeqrYNDDWLVLTw3HXTv9